Summary of American Rescue Plan Act of 2021 | Akin Gump Strauss Hauer & Feld LLP

[co-author: Taylor Daly] On Wednesday, March 10, the House passed the Senate-approved version of H.R. 1319, the American Rescue Plan Act of 2021, on a 220-211 vote (title-by-title summary available here). No Republicans supported the bill, and one Democrat, Rep. Jared Golden (D-ME), opposed the bill. Rep. Kurt Schrader (D-OR), who previously voted against the bill, voted to support the measure, which aims to accelerate activities to address the virus and provide additional economic support to individuals, state and local governments, and small businesses. The bill provides for a total of $1.88 trillion in federal investments. Below, please find a summary of key provisions in the package.

Struggling Families Want Cash Benefits, Not Child Care Subsidies | Opinion Serena Sigillito , Editor, Public Discourse On 3/16/21 at 7:30 AM EDT Now that President Joe Biden has signed the $1.9 trillion American Rescue Plan Act, many Americans are checking their bank accounts, eagerly awaiting their $1,400 stimulus checks. Although it will take a little longer to arrive, an extra boost is coming for parents of young children. Thanks to temporary changes to the Child Tax Credit (CTC), eligible families will begin receiving a de facto child allowance in August, and when it s time to file taxes next year, they ll be able to claim the rest of the expanded CTC. The stimulus bill also increased the Child and Dependent Care Tax Credit, which means working parents will be able to deduct a larger proportion of their child care costs.
